## Releases

Scrubbex publishes tagged releases of the EXIF-scrubbing core every six weeks. Plugin authors should build against the most recent minor version; older tags receive security fixes only. All release artifacts are signed before upload, and your plugin manifest must verify the archive signature during installation — unsigned builds are rejected by the Scrubbex loader at runtime. To verify downloaded release archives, use the public signing key shown below.

deploy key for kagup-bawig: bky9_ZMq28eTw9

## Changed defaults

Heads up: the Ledgerline tax-rate lookup cache now defaults to a 15-minute TTL instead of 24 hours. Turns out rates in the Veldt County sandbox were going stale mid-demo, which was embarrassing. Eviction is now LRU rather than FIFO, and the cache warms on boot. If you're reviewing, check that nothing hardcodes the old TTL. The new defaults land as follows.

deployment values, bajop-taweg:
holwyn:
  log_level: debug
  metrics_host: metrics.holwyn.zemvarsys.internal
  pool_size: 32

Welcome to the Lumenrow plugin program. When extending the Quartzleaf report builder, note that our sort is stable: rows with equal keys preserve insertion order. Plugins must never re-sort grids in place, or downstream widgets will desync. To unlock the sandbox vault for testing, use the recovery passphrase below.

vault phrase of yaguf-hahaf = druath-holix